  It turns out that my scanning with FineReader Pro requires me to export the 
file with the exact match on otherwise I lose the pages.  So this raises 
several issues, since I want to submit a file it would be easily validated.

  Question 1: the margins in the scan of our usually something like 5" by 8".  
Would it be helpful to reset the margins is something like 8" by 11" page 
instead?

  Question 2: frequently with books there are hyphenated words at the end of 
the line.  This is done by printers for eye appeal in formatting books.  Would 
it be helpful to eliminate this hyphenation.  So the words would appear with 
the correct spelling as a single word and not a broken up word?
